Sixth-round draft pick in 2000

In the annals of sports history, few moments are as象徴的 as the 2000 NFL draft. It was a day that would forever change the destiny of Tom Brady and the New England Patriots.

  • Brady's Draft Position:

    Despite his remarkable collegiate career at the University of Michigan, Tom Brady was surprisingly overlooked by many NFL teams. He was projected to be a mid-round pick, but as the draft unfolded, Brady's name continued to slide down the board.

  • The Patriots' Gamble:

    With the 199th overall pick in the sixth round, the New England Patriots finally selected Tom Brady. It was a move that was met with skepticism by many experts and fans alike. Brady was considered an undersized and unheralded prospect, and few could have predicted the greatness that lay ahead.

  • Brady's Perseverance:

    Despite the doubts and low expectations, Tom Brady remained unwavering in his belief in himself. He approached his opportunity with the Patriots with unwavering determination, working tirelessly to improve his skills and prove his worth.

  • Brady's Rise to Stardom:

    In a remarkable turn of events, Brady seized his chance and quickly established himself as a starting quarterback for the Patriots. He led the team to their first Super Bowl victory in 2002, and the rest, as they say, is history. Brady went on to win six more Super Bowls with the Patriots, cementing his status as one of the greatest quarterbacks of all time.

The story of Tom Brady's sixth-round selection is a testament to his unwavering determination, resilience, and belief in his own abilities. It is a reminder that greatness can be found in the most unexpected places.

Seven Super Bowl victories

Tom Brady's unparalleled success in the Super Bowl is a testament to his greatness and the indelible mark he has left on the sport of football.

  • Unprecedented Dominance:

    Tom Brady is the only quarterback in NFL history to win seven Super Bowls. This remarkable achievement places him in a league of his own, solidifying his status as the greatest quarterback of all time.

  • Patriots Dynasty:

    Brady led the New England Patriots to six Super Bowl victories, establishing a dynasty that dominated the NFL for nearly two decades. The Patriots' success was built on Brady's leadership, precision passing, and ability to execute in high-pressure situations.

  • Conquering Tampa Bay:

    After leaving the Patriots in 2020, Brady joined the Tampa Bay Buccaneers and led them to a Super Bowl victory in his first season with the team. This remarkable feat proved that Brady's greatness transcends team and system, as he continued to perform at the highest level well into his forties.

  • Super Bowl MVP Honors:

    Brady's Super Bowl success was not limited to team victories. He also earned five Super Bowl MVP awards, a record he shares with Joe Montana. These awards recognize Brady's outstanding individual performances in the biggest games of his career.

Tom Brady's seven Super Bowl victories stand as a testament to his unmatched skill, leadership, and unwavering commitment to excellence. He has forever changed the landscape of the NFL and will forever be remembered as one of the greatest athletes of all time.
